John McEnroe

John McEnroe, born on February 16, 1959, in Wiesbaden, West Germany, is a former professional tennis player from the United States, renowned for his superb skills and fiery temperament on the court. Raised in Douglaston, New York, McEnroe discovered his passion for tennis at an early age. He gained prominence in the late 1970s and became one of the sport's most dominant players in the 1980s. McEnroe's playing style was characterized by his exceptional touch, volleying skills, and an unusual left-handed shot-making. He won seven Grand Slam singles titles, including four U.S. Open and three Wimbledon titles. Additionally, he excelled in doubles, winning nine Grand Slam doubles titles. Off the court, McEnroe was known for his confrontational behavior and frequent disputes with umpires and tennis authorities, contributing to his notoriety. Post-retirement, he remains involved in tennis as a commentator, offering insightful and often candid analysis. His contributions to tennis were recognized with his induction into the International Tennis Hall of Fame in 1999.
